Strategic Sourcing is a highly visible and impactful department within Frontier Airlines, responsible for commercial relationships with OEMs and major technical and ground handling suppliers that influence fleet structure and operations. The team manages long-term contractual relationships, aircraft and engine purchase agreements, and multi-year tech ops and airport ops agreements from concept to execution. This position will manage key supplier relationships, evaluate long-range business needs, propose and negotiate contract modifications, lead or contribute to RFPs in major fleet, tech ops, and airport ops disciplines, track supplier performance, and resolve commercial/contract issues. The role involves building and maintaining relationships with internal stakeholders and representing the airline externally with critical suppliers. As a subject matter expert on fleet and major technical and airport operations contracts, this role combines commercial negotiation, long-range planning, strategy, financial analysis, and relationship/contract management. It also involves exposure to real-time operational events and problem-solving. As a senior team member, the position will frequently interact with senior Frontier executives, including VPs/SVPs and the CFO, and will be responsible for managing and developing junior team members.
